GrantTracker … Web21 hours ago · The EU’s social fund led to over 77,000 people in the region developing new work skills, including 11,000 who found a job, according to figures from Northern Ireland’s Department for the Economy. In total, the fund sent around €210 million to Northern Ireland under the 2014-2024 budget, while the U.K. government contributed €185 million ...

Across the whole fund, at least £800 million will be set aside for ... roblox id for out west travis scottWebAug 3, 2024 · For Northern Ireland, the fund represents £127m over three years, comprised of; £19M in this financial year, £33M in 2024/4, and £74M in 2024/5. This allocation includes £105M of core UKSPF funding and £22M for the adult numeracy programme Multiply. The allocation comprises a mix of both revenue and capital funding. roblox id for phonk musicWebPEACEPLUS is a new €1.14bn funding programme designed to support peace and prosperity across Northern Ireland and the border counties of Ireland, building upon the … roblox id for pants
